Saints Champagne Bar & Lounge has taken to social media to name patrons that have left the club without settling their bills and are currently still in arrears.
The uptown club where celebrities, artists and highflyers party put up its first notice on 5 November 2022.
It stated “Please note that you only have 12 hours to pay your outstanding overdue amount balances. Should you not pay the outstanding balances within the stipulated time, we would have no choice but to make your identities public on social media with your outstanding amounts“.
Clients have reached out to Saints Champagne Bar & Lounge for extensions and they have been granted till 7 November to settle their bills.
A few have not responded to the call and have had their pictures exposed along with the following message:
“We have reached out to you numerous times. In the form of phone calls, emails and text messages yet we have not received a response.”
“Please pay what you owe Saint Lounge with immediate effect,” stated Saints Champagne Bar & Lounge.
The establishment which is reopening on the 25th of November is undergoing renovations share it was was motivated to put out the notices for its “Most Wanted” due to obligations that need to be met in order to keep the club running.
“We have a duty to pay suppliers, staff, artists, talents, agents, attorneys, the City of Cape Town, government and contractors, they too have expenses and responsibilities, same with the people they need to pay to.”
The posts have stirred up mixed emotions from the club’s social media followers and industry associates.
